#414697 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#414697 is composed of 25.5% red, 27.5% green and 59.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57% cyan, 53.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.8% black. It has a hue angle of 236.5 degrees, a saturation of 39.8% and a lightness of 42.4%. #414697 color hex could be obtained by blending #828cff with #00002f.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

● #414697 color description : Dark moderate blue.
#414697 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#414697 has RGB values of R:65, G:70, B:151 and CMYK values of C:0.57, M:0.54, Y:0, K:0.41. Its decimal value is 4277911.

Shades and Tints of #414697
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f1f2f9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#414697
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6b6b6d is the less saturated color, while #0713d1 is the most saturated one.
